QUOTE(Lil Kiasu @ Aug 28 2010, 11:33 PM) guys... Does your palm feel any discomfort near the wrist when using the Ikari for an extended period? There's several factors: -does your chair have arm/elbow rest? -You table is too high causing your wrist to take all the weigh of your hand( worst with a chair without arm/elbow rest) -You grip the mouse further back and flick your mouse with the wrist instead of your entire arm with your elbow as a pivot to move round. This mouse feel right when you palm gab it though.. I don't know about flimsy shell, but I opened several Ikari mouses and by far the 'internal organs' are pretty ok, but of course the internals built was a bit better taken care of than the internal of a Razer DA, but either way, they both still looks too simple. FYI, the Logitech MX518 had a more complicated innards so far I think, for these optical mouses.
